    Flat top pistons with those heads will give you about 9.2:1 compression ratio. I feel this is too low compression for the camshaft you intend to use. You will need dome top pistons to increase compression or you will need to change your head choice to that of a smaller combustion chamber volume.

    If you switch to the early-style head (C8VE, C9VE, D0VE) you will increase compression ratio to almost 11:1 with the flat top pistons. This compression ratio is better suited for your camshaft.

    Between changing pistons and changin heads, the head change is technically a better way to go because the flat-top pistons will be lighter than the dome top pistons, but either way will work. Valve train mods are also required of the D3VE cylinder heads, unlike the early style heads mentioned above.

    Also, if the KB's are hypereutectic pistons, then you may want to consider forged pistons for a motor that will be seeing regular abuse. 3500 rpm souds like quite a high stall speed even for this motor in that car...are you sure you need that much stall?

    Finally, the stock rods are marginal in high rpm/high HP applications. You will be pushing the limits of those rods and should at least prep them and put in some quality rod bolts. Aftermarket rods would be a better choice.
